## Sessions and Template Rendering

Quick note for plugin folks: Fernwheel caches compiled templates per session, so if your plugin mutates session state mid-render, you'll bust the cache and tank performance. Keep session writes out of render hooks. To profile your plugin against the shared staging renderer, authenticate using the bearer token below.

session JWT of badug-yahop = eyJhbGciOiJIUzI1NiIsInR5cCI6IkpXVCJ9.eyJzdWIiOiIeu03eSoYBIIn0.ffwDVgJueWUa

Welcome to the Soundloft support crew! One feature you'll get asked about constantly is the waveform preview — that little squiggle customers see before a track finishes uploading. It's generated server-side by our Peakline service, so if a customer says the preview is blank or frozen, it's almost always a Peakline backlog, not their file. Don't tell them to re-upload right away; check the queue first. Step-by-step triage instructions, including what to escalate, live on the internal page linked below.

dashboard of taduf-yagap = https://confluence.tolvaqsys.internal/display/display/projects/display

Team,

On Tuesday we are running a disaster-recovery drill affecting the Pelicann webhook dispatcher. During the window, outbound deliveries will fail deliberately so we can validate retry semantics: exponential backoff, five attempts, then dead-letter. Customers on the Marrowfield plan may see delayed notifications; please tag related tickets with the drill label rather than escalating. The drill console is gated, and engineers joining the bridge will authenticate with the recovery passphrase listed below.

unlock words, yajof-tagug: caseth-kelmir-druael-tamion-rusath-sorael-quenion-julath-ralael-joreth-wendor-holius-gormir

Subject: Handover — profile store sharding

Darella,

Sharding of the Quintrell user-profile store is done through phase two. Shards 0–7 live, 8–15 pending backfill. Plugin authors must route reads by profile hash; writes still go through the coordinator. Backfill job runs nightly. Docs updated in the Fennwick wiki. Router needs the shard-map database, reachable via the connection string below.

database URL for bahop-yagep: mssql://sildor_svc:35ha7jz@db-fb6d.nelvrodyn.example:5432/casath